What is pallid gerbil?

Pallid gerbil, also known as the Sundervall's jird, is a small rodent belonging to the family of Gerbilidae. This species of gerbil is found in the semi-arid regions of North Africa and some parts of the Middle East. They are known for their sandy brown to pale coloration and their compact and slender physique. Pallid gerbils are known to be highly social animals and live in large colonies made up of several individuals. They are primarily nocturnal and feed on a varied diet comprising of seeds, insects, and vegetation.
